Wine collectors need to understand more aspects such as the age, the vineyard, brewers and the regions the wine was made. However, for most casual drinkers, the only factor they consider is how available the wine is and whether it is affordable. Therefore, to ensure that cheap wine is also good wine, there are a few qualities that a good cheap wine should have.

Whether a wine is drinkable or not is one of the factors that should be considered. This may be different for different people although most people look for a balance in taste and aroma. It takes more than one tasting for many people to pinpoint their best wine. Wine should be good enough for the drinker to enjoy regardless of the price it cost.

When looking for the best table wine in your region, it is vital to consider several things.

To make sure that the wines have commendable quality, the following should be considered. The kinds of grapes that will produce the wine will matter and top quality grapes will produce the best results without compromise. They play the biggest role in determining the quality and another factor is the district of origin. Italian wine for example is renowned and one of the reasons is that the location or region will have the best grapes there are. The reputation of the wine grower is another factor that will come to play. With these considerations, you will know how to judge the best table wines that will always make for your enjoyment.
